Expert Witness Contradicts Prosecution's Case in Murdaugh Trial #ExpertTestimony #MurderTrial

14m · Published 27 Feb 19:13
In Alex Murdaugh's trial, a forensic pathologist named Dr. Jonathan Eisenstat took the stand and explained why he disagreed with the autopsy findings on the trajectory of the bullets that killed Paul. Dr. Eisenstat's testimony was a crucial moment in the trial, as he testified that Paul's shooter would've been covered in blood and brain material based on his findings. This testimony challenged the prosecution's case and added a new twist to the already complex trial. Lori Vallow Daybell Appears in Court, Shackled and Silent #truecrime #dateline

4m · Published 27 Feb 18:00
In a pre-trial conference hearing in Idaho, Lori Vallow Daybell appeared shackled and silent while her attorney, Jim Archibald, objected to the motion for separate trials for Lori and her husband, Chad Daybell. Archibald argued that Lori believed she would not be convicted and that mental health experts had diagnosed her with a mental illness. However, the state was against mental health being used as a defense in Lori's case. Meanwhile, Chad Daybell's attorney, John Prior, claimed that the defense had not received all the evidence, including half a million GPS points and 1,188 tips, which would impede their ability to prepare for the trial. Despite the defense's objections, the trial was set to begin on April 3rd, with both Chad and Lori facing joint charges. The defense also raised the issue of hair samples taken from Chad and Lori, which were being tested by a private lab in California for specific DNA evidence.

Field Trip To The Crime Scene? #AlexMurdaughTrial Crazy Paparazzi Swarming Moselle Where Maggie & Paul Were Killed? #AlexMurdaughTrial Jury May Visit The Murdaugh Crime Scene #AlexMurdaughTrial

9m · Published 27 Feb 16:54
A motion was made by the defense attorney for Alex Murdaugh to allow the jury to visit the house where the disgraced lawyer's wife and kid were found dead. Richard Harpootlian stated that there were "literally dozens of people at Moselle" taking selfies outside of the feed room on the weekend where Maggie and Paul were killed by gunfire. Harpootlian remarked to the judge that a security force is necessary if the jury visits Murdaugh's home in South Carolina because "So I don't want to jury influenced by, you know, crazy paparazzi."

The Battle for Maggie Murdaugh's Millions: Estate Settled in Complex Deal #MaggieMurdaughEstate

6m · Published 27 Feb 16:00
The fate of Maggie Murdaugh's millions has been a subject of intense legal battles for nearly two years. With the sale of the remote Islandton home, Moselle, set to be executed next month, the estate has finally been settled in a complex deal. The millions will be divided between the surviving son, Buster, the victims, and creditors. The settlement is set to be executed on March 8, when the sale of Moselle is completed. However, there's a strange twist in Maggie's will, with her sister's role as Estate Representative being called into question. Kohberger's Phone Images: A Possible Link to the Brutal Murders in Moscow, Idaho #KohbergerTrial #MoscowMurders #JusticeForVictims

8m · Published 27 Feb 14:00
In November 2022, the small town of Moscow, Idaho was rocked by the brutal murders of four young students. The man accused of these crimes is Bryan Kohberger, a 28-year-old criminal justice major and PhD student at Washington State University. When police searched Kohberger's phone, they found multiple images of one of the murdered students. This discovery has raised questions about the potential relationship between Kohberger and the victim, and whether or not he was paying attention to her in the months leading up to the murders.
